Date Petition Received 04/14/2011
Petitioner Robert Taylor
 Petitioner's Request
The petitioner is requesting that the Pesticide Control Board exempt cotton boll weevil trappers working under the auspices of the Virginia Department of Agriculture and Consumer Services from having to hold or obtain pesticide applicator or registered technician certification.
 Agency Plan
The Pesticide Control Board will consider this request at its next quarterly meeting following the public comment period.
Publication Date 05/09/2011  (comment period will also begin on this date)
Comment End Date 05/30/2011
 Agency Decision
Initiate a regulatory change
Agency Response Date 07/29/2011
 Agency Decision Text
  The Pesticide Control Board determined at its July 21, 2011 meeting that the placement of a pesticide product inside cotton boll weevil traps by cotton boll weevil surveyors working under the auspices of VDACS can be accomplished with minimal risk to the public health and safety.  At its meeting on October 20, 2011, the Board will hold a public hearing regarding the exempt regulatory action to amend 2 VAC 20-51, Regulations Governing Pesticide Applicator Certification Under Authority of Virginia Pesticide Control Act, to include the requested exemption.
